WebA hematocrit test (Hct) is a simple blood test that measures the percentage of red blood cells in your blood. Red blood cells are important because they carry oxygen throughout … WebA hemoglobin test measures the amount of hemoglobin in your blood. Hemoglobin is a protein that’s the main component of red blood cells (erythrocytes). Hemoglobin contains iron, which allows it to bind to oxygen. Hemoglobin enables your red blood cells to carry oxygen from your lungs to other tissues and organs throughout your body.

WebFor creating a hemogram, we do the following tests: Measurement of cell counts: These are usually provided by automated analyzers. Red blood cell (RBC): Several different counts of mature RBC are provided including RBC mass (hematocrit [ HCT] or packed cell volume [PCV], RBC count, and hemoglobin concentration.
